University Legal Learning Spaces Effectiveness in Developing Employability Skills of Future Law Graduates
Purpose â€" The objective of this study was to examine the role of legal learning space in a Malaysian university and how this space impacts on law students’ preparation for the employment market. This study comes in response to the issue of inexperienced graduates, who lack appropriate emp...
